Output deab66ccec15e6c8fc5b8df29bbb1290680cf734b00ec52696b90de3a04d6221:11

value
51000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14319c480b6c92ea1fd4c332bcdebdc5861a3cb0 OP_EQUAL
address
33XnsNnxaWDfx5rgKYSSMSJ9uQdDyKyfJf
transaction
deab66ccec15e6c8fc5b8df29bbb1290680cf734b00ec52696b90de3a04d6221
spent
true